#1fc667 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fc667 is composed of 12.2% red, 77.6%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 48%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 145.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 44.9%. #1fc667 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effce with #008d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#1fc667 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fc667 has RGB values of R:31, G:198,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 2082407.

Shades and Tints of #1fc667
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b06 is the darkest color, while #f9f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fc667
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7772 is the less saturated color, while #05e063 is the most saturated one.
